Travel Chaos on the Cards
Expect disruption from Monday afternoon until Tuesday morning as strong winds batter the UK. Here’s what to brace for:
- Delays on roads, air travel, and ferry services.
- Bus and train times likely impacted; longer journeys expected.
- High-sided vehicles risk delays on exposed routes and bridges.
- Outdoor structures may suffer damage; fallen tree branches possible.
- Coastal routes and communities could face large waves and spray.
